The fee structure for CPA (Certified Public Accountant) Part 1 may vary depending on the country, state, and institution where you plan to take the exam. In the United States, which is where the CPA certification is most commonly pursued, the fee structure for CPA Part 1 is as follows:Exam fees: The exam fees for CPA Part 1 vary depending on the state, but on average, they range from $200 to $300 per section. The CPA exam has four sections, including Auditing and Attestation (AUD), Business Environment and Concepts (BEC), Financial Accounting and Reporting (FAR), and Regulation (REG).
